Ingredients

Scale
  • 3 cups cooked rice (preferably day-old)
  • 1 cup mixed vegetables (peas, carrots, bell peppers)
  • 2 large eggs
  • 3 tbsp low-sodium soy sauce
  • 1 tbsp oyster sauce
  • 1 tsp sesame oil
  • 2 green onions, chopped
  • Salt and pepper to taste
  • 2 tbsp vegetable oil (for cooking)

Instructions

  1. Gather and prepare all ingredients. Break up day-old rice into separate grains.
  2. Heat 1 tablespoon of vegetable oil in a large skillet over medium heat. Scramble the eggs until fully cooked, then remove from the pan.
  3. In the same skillet, add another tablespoon of oil and sauté mixed vegetables until tender (about 3-4 minutes).
  4. Add the cooked rice, soy sauce, and oyster sauce to the skillet; stir well to combine and let cook for about 3 minutes.
  5. Return scrambled eggs to the pan along with sesame oil and green onions. Toss everything together until evenly mixed.
  6. Serve hot, garnished with extra green onions if desired.
